**Decoding the Layout of Historic Old Towns**

Ancient cities were typically designed for defense and local foot traffic rather than modern vehicles, resulting in winding alleys, dead ends, and confusing crossroads. Trying to navigate these areas using standard grid-based logic will quickly lead to confusion. Instead, look for historical layout patterns, such as streets that widen as they approach a central market, palace, or religious site.

Understanding these historic building patterns helps you maintain your sense of direction even when your phone’s GPS signal fails. For example, many old coastal towns feature lanes that slope downward toward the waterfront, providing a natural way to orient yourself. Paying attention to these subtle architectural details allows you to navigate complex historic districts with ease and confidence.

**Using Architectural Landmarks for Orientation**

When digital maps fail in dense stone alleyways, physical landmarks become your best tools for staying oriented. Tall structures like cathedrals, minarets, towers, or distant mountain peaks can often be seen above the rooftops, serving as natural reference points. By noting the position of these landmarks relative to your path, you can maintain a clear sense of direction without relying on a screen.

As you walk into a historic quarter, take a moment to look back and see what landmarks look like from the opposite direction. This simple habit makes your return journey much easier, as intersections can look completely different when approached from the other side. Memorizing unique storefronts, distinctive fountains, or historic stone carvings helps you find your way back through winding streets.

**Configuring Topographic Layers for Off-Grid Accuracy**

Successfully navigating remote landscapes requires a deep understanding of elevation changes, contour distributions, and geographic boundaries. Standard road maps fail completely in the backcountry because they lack information about steep cliffs, dense forests, or impassable rivers. Hikers must download specialized topographic maps that use precise contour lines to display terrain variations clearly.

When analyzing these advanced maps, look closely at how tightly packed the contour lines are, as this indicates the steepness of the terrain ahead. Dense clusters warn of sheer drops or exhausting climbs, while wider gaps indicate flatter, more manageable paths. By studying these details before your trek, you can plan optimal routes that avoid hazardous areas, ensuring your wilderness journey remains safe and manageable from start to finish.

**Managing Critical Device Battery and Power Resources**

Operating digital positioning systems in isolated areas puts a heavy strain on your device’s battery life. Constant satellite tracking and bright screen usage can drain power rapidly, leaving you vulnerable if you don’t manage your resources carefully. To prevent sudden device failure, travelers should optimize their power settings by turning off background apps, lowering screen brightness, and disabling unneeded wireless connections.

Cold weather can also drain batteries unexpectedly, causing devices to shut down even when showing a partial charge. Keeping your primary tracking tools in an insulated inner pocket close to your body heat helps preserve battery life. Carrying reliable portable power banks and durable charging cables ensures your navigation assistance travel tools stay powered throughout your journey.

**Establishing Analog Backups to Prevent System Failure**

Even the most advanced digital tools can experience hardware failures, software glitches, or physical damage from drops or water exposure. Relying entirely on electronic devices without an analog backup is a dangerous mistake in remote areas. A durable magnetic compass and a physical, waterproof paper map of the region are essential tools for any serious outdoor explorer.

Using a compass alongside your digital trackers allows you to verify your heading and check for compass errors caused by local magnetic interference. Learning to orient a physical map using natural landmarks like mountain peaks or river bends provides a reliable backup if your electronics fail. Combining digital tools with traditional map-reading skills creates a reliable safety net for any remote expedition.

**Deconstructing Underground Mapping Networks**

Subway systems globally operate on distinct logical frameworks that require more than just a basic GPS pointer. When you descend into multi-tiered platforms, standard satellite signals fade, forcing your mobile devices to rely on inertial guidance and internal beacons. Experienced commuters overcome this by studying the terminal destinations of each line rather than just the station names. For instance, knowing whether you need a northbound or southbound platform prevents the common mistake of boarding a train going the wrong way, which can delay your schedule significantly.

To maintain perfect spatial orientation, travelers must analyze intersection hubs where multiple transit lines converge. These zones are notorious for chaotic crowd flows and shifting platform layers. A reliable strategy involves identifying major transfer junctions on your digital interface before you lose cellular connectivity. This enables you to map out physical landmarks, such as specific exit gates or distinct commercial kiosks, ensuring you stay on the correct path even when your digital route tracking becomes temporarily unavailable.
